The Defense Group of Leidos has an opening for an Associate Product Owner supporting the C4ISR Solutions Operation in one of our state of the art Software Factories in Charlottesville, VA or Morgantown, WV. The candidate will support and guide the definition, implementation, and delivery of programs focused on modernizing a variety of software systems. The selected candidate will leverage their skills to provide oversight, guidance, management support, and other related duties in one or more phases of software systems development, system integration, or system sustainment.

Primary Responsibilities

The Associate Project Owner is accountable for managing the product backlog for software projects and, in that capacity must perform the following activities:

  • Translate often confusing, incomplete, or contradictory requirements into a clear, concise, and consolidated product backlog

  • Clearly define and prioritize product backlog items, including establishing acceptance criteria in close collaboration with external and internal project stakeholders.

  • Ensure the product backlog is visible and transparent so stakeholders can easily understand what the project team is developing now and will develop in the future.

  • Communicate with the development team(s) to ensure a consistent and unambiguous understanding of all items in the product backlog so that implementation meets the intent of each requirement.

  • Assist in system architecting, trade-off analyses, development of detailed design artifacts, defining the project’s test and delivery strategy, and supporting the project manager.

  • Draft and maintain the necessary engineering plans, processes, and procedures to communicate engineering processes with internal and external program stakeholders.

Securing Your Data

Beware of fake employment opportunities using Leidos’ name. Leidos will never ask you to provide payment-related information during any part of the employment application process (i.e., ask you for money), nor will Leidos ever advance money as part of the hiring process (i.e., send you a check or money order before doing any work). Further, Leidos will only communicate with you through emails that are generated by the Leidos.com automated system – never from free commercial services (e.g., Gmail, Yahoo, Hotmail) or via WhatsApp, Telegram, etc. If you received an email purporting to be from Leidos that asks for payment-related information or any other personal information (e.g., about you or your previous employer), and you are concerned about its legitimacy, please make us aware immediately by emailing us at [email protected].

If you believe you are the victim of a scam, contact your local law enforcement and report the incident to the U.S. Federal Trade Commission.
